A new discharger for fibrous materials, the baffled bin activator, has been designed, constructed and tested. This device encourages natural tendencies of fibrous materials to arch and then exploits their weaknesses in compression. Attributes of two existing devices have been successfully combined to create the conditions necessary for arch (dome) formation and its proper manipulation. Present dischargers of fibrous materials, particularly silage, are described and discussed. The unique and troublesome strength behaviour of fibrous materials is detailed. The development of the baffled bin activator, from antecedent devices to the present prototype, is related to these strength characteristics. Test results are included to demonstrate performance of the baffled bin activator.
